Expedia offers Alaska Airline Roundtrip Flights from New York City to/from Fairbanks Alaska on sale from $196 valid for Travel from October - June 2022.
Thanks Deal Hunter serra for sharing this deal
Offer Notes:
These Flights make 1-Stop
These are Saver Fares, a basic economy fare that only include 1 small personal item and 1 carry-on bag. There is no seat selection or changes.

In the winter months you will have a lot of darkness. Fairbanks is one of the best places to see northern lights during the winter. If that's your goal, this is a good deal. Most things around Denali will be closed.

Personal experience with FAI car rental June '21… I was the first person off the plane to the car rental counter, and the agent there told me that I got "the only car" in Fairbanks, and everyone else off my plane would have to wait until vehicles were returned and cleaned. I heard about arriving travelers spending the night on the baggage area floor just waiting for a rental car. I had a great trip, but fair warning that until car inventories rise, booking one of those crazy rental rates doesn't actually guarantee you a car once you get there. YMMV, literally…
agreed. people are booking the cars for a few days and then keeping them for longer (with permission). if you can't book a car for 7 days straight, i bet you can book it for 5 and then call. when others arrive, they will find no cars.
my 8 day trip could not book consecutive days so i books 4 days and 3 days and at the counter, i had them change it to 8 days; no problem.

I've been to Fairbanks several times - it's a friendly town, but there isn't much to do in the dark months. If the weather cooperates it's one of the best places to catch the Aurora. Don't plan on going too far out of town in the winter unless you are WELL prepared - roads will be quite difficult. Stay at Pikes Waterfront Lodge - it's a good time.
There are a lot of museums for a town that size - Fountainhead Antique Auto Museum, Museum of the North, Morris Thompson Cultural Center, the Ice Museum, and the Air Museum are a few that I can think of.
